Recovery procedure for Acer netbooks.
Important Information
The Recovery disc will help you to restore the hard drive with the
original software content that was installed when you purchased your
notebook. Follow the steps below to rebuild your hard drive. Your drive
will be reformatted and all data will be erased. It is important to
back up all data files before you use this option.
Restoration procedure:
1. Press the power button to turn the system on.
2. Select to boot from a USB optical drive. There are two ways to do this:
2.1. Press <F2> during the Power-On Self-Test (when the Acer logo
is displayed onscreen after bootup) to enter BIOS Setup.
2.1.1. Select the Boot menu.
2.1.2. Refer to onscreen instructions to set the first device to any bootable optical disc drive.
2.2. Press <F12> during the Power-On Self-Test (when the Acer
logo is displayed onscreen after bootup), and select the USB ODD from
the list that appears.
3. Ensure the Recovery disc is in an external (USB) optical disc drive,
and exit the boot selection menu, by selecting Exit Saving Changes from
the Exit menu or pressing <F10>, or by pressing <Enter> as
appropriate.
4. Select Exit Saving Changes from the Exit menu or press <F10>.
5. Follow the onscreen instructions to complete the installation process.
6. When you finish the recovery process, please remove the Recovery disc and insert the System disc again.
7. Restart your computer.
The Aspire One is a netbook produced by
Acer; it does not come equipped with a CD ROM drive, so a traditional
hard drive reformat and Windows reinstallation is not possible without a
peripheral storage device. An external USB CD or flash drive will suffice, however.Difficulty:Moderate
